Irish tenor concert at St. Columba

YOUNGSTOWN

Renowned Irish tenor Emmet Cahill will perform in concert at St. Columba Cathedral, 159 W. Rayen Ave., at 8 p.m. Dec. 9.

Tickets start at $35 and are available at emmetcahil.com. Special VIP packarges are available.

Cahill’s Christmas concert will include Celtic songs, personal stories and holiday cheer.

‘Diva Experience’ cabaret at Playhouse

YOUNGSTOWN

The Youngstown Playhouse and PerformanceNow will present “Diva Experience,” the latest in a series of cabaret evenings, at 7:30 p.m. Friday and Saturday in the Moyer Room of the Youngstown Playhouse.

The two-act musical revue celebrates Broadway and pop culture’s biggest divas. It is directed, choreographed and arranged by Joshua William Green, with assistance from Arielle Green and Kaitlyn Cook.

The evening will include selections from “Hamilton,” “A Chorus Line,” “Wicked,” Beyonce, The Supremes, Barbara Streisand and more, with host diva Mazhorell Johnson.

Admission is $10, and seating is limited. For reservations, call 330-788-8739. Tickets are not available online, and all sales are cash only.

Plane crash kills ‘Ice Road’ star

MISSOULA, Mont.

A plane crash in western Montana killed a star of the History Channel reality series “Ice Road Truckers” who was planning to film a pilot episode of a show about recovering plane wrecks.

Darrell Ward, 52, of Deer Lodge, died in the fiery crash Sunday on the shoulder of Interstate 90 southeast of Missoula, History spokeswoman Susan Ievoli confirmed Monday.

Pilot Mark Melotz appeared to be trying to land at a small airstrip when “something went drastically wrong,” Missoula County sheriff’s Capt. Bill Burt said Sunday.

Family and friends who were waiting for them said the airplane appeared to stall, then went through a stand of trees, hitting some of them, Burt said.

Morgan in concert

YOUNGSTOWN

Youngstown State University jazz instructor Dave Morgan and friends will perform a free concert at 12:15 p.m. Sept. 7 at the Butler Institute of American Art, 524 Wick Ave.
